During his September 16, 1692 trial, Giles first pleaded '"not guilty"' and then refused a trial by jury because he believed the jury had already convicted him in their minds. The story is an allegory of McCarthyism, a period during the 1950s when Joseph McCarthy and the U.S. government blacklisted people from getting jobs is they were believed to be Communists.
